The table below prov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in the UK excluding London requiring Data Management skills. It includes a benchmarking guide to the annual salaries offered in vacancies that cited Data Management over the 6 months leading up to 28 May 2025,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

6 months to
28 May 2025
Same period 2024 Same period 2023
Rank 114 141 230
Rank change year-on-year +27 +89 -42
Permanent jobs citing Data Management 1,051 1,448 927
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the UK excluding London 2.70% 1.97% 1.59%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 2.92% 2.38% 1.66%
Number of salaries quoted 362 792 507
10th Percentile £25,800 £30,803 £35,000
25th Percentile £32,813 £39,000 £45,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£55,000 £53,225 £57,500
Median % change year-on-year +3.33% -7.43% +8.49%
75th Percentile £73,833 £68,750 £77,500
90th Percentile £97,500 £90,000 £93,000
UK median annual salary £66,934 £60,000 £65,000
% change year-on-year +11.56% -7.69% +4.00%
